在Linux系统中,备份和恢复文件有多种方法。以下是一些常用的方法:
使用cp命令
cp [选项] 源文件 目标文件cp /path/to/source/file.txt /path/to/backup/使用tar命令打包并压缩
tar -czvf backup.tar.gz /path/to/directorytar -xzvf backup.tar.gz使用rsync命令
rsync -avz /path/to/source/ /path/to/backup/rsync会只复制有变化的文件,效率较高。使用dd命令备份整个磁盘或分区
dd if=/dev/sda of=/path/to/backup.img bs=4Mdd if=/path/to/backup.img of=/dev/sda bs=4M使用图形化工具
rsync-gui、Clonezilla等,适合不熟悉命令行的用户。使用cp命令恢复
cp [选项] 源文件 目标文件cp /path/to/backup/file.txt /path/to/destination/使用tar命令解压缩并恢复
tar -xzvf backup.tar.gz -C /path/to/restore/使用rsync命令恢复
rsync -avz /path/to/backup/ /path/to/restore/使用dd命令恢复磁盘或分区
dd if=/path/to/backup.img of=/dev/sda bs=4M通过以上方法,你可以有效地备份和恢复Linux系统中的文件。根据具体需求选择合适的方法,并确保备份过程的安全性和可靠性。